Ecren Uzun Yaylacı is a scholar working on Mechanics of Materials, Mechanical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Ecren Uzun Yaylacı has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 421 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Mechanics of Materials, 9 papers in Mechanical Engineering and 6 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Ecren Uzun Yaylacı’s work include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(6 papers), Railway Engineering and Dynamics (6 papers) and Mechanical stress and fatigue analysis (6 papers). Ecren Uzun Yaylacı is often cited by papers focused on Aquaculture disease management and microbiota (6 papers), Railway Engineering and Dynamics (6 papers) and Mechanical stress and fatigue analysis (6 papers). Ecren Uzun Yaylacı coll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, India and Norway. Ecren Uzun Yaylacı's co-authors include Murat Yaylacı, Hamdi Öğüt, Ahmet Birinci, Muhittin Turan, Erdal Öner, Gökhan Adıyaman, Dursun Murat Sekban, Abdelouahed Tounsi, Ayhan Kanat and Sabit Melih Ateş and has published in prestigious journals such as Aquaculture, Archives of Microbiology and Microbial Ecology.
